Navigation and Landing Light Controls

A replacement switch should have the correct contact arrangement and electrical capability for its assigned function.

Navigation-light switches support control of position-lighting circuits, while landing- and recognition-light switches may manage higher-demand equipment or related relays.

PA-44 Toggle Switch Pre-Purchase Inspection

The buyer should request enough information for qualified maintenance personnel to evaluate the set before purchase.

  • Compare the two-position and three-position switches with the aircraft wiring diagram, removed components, panel arrangement, and applicable parts information.
  • Do not treat smooth mechanical movement or clean appearance as proof of electrical serviceability.
  • Require packaging that protects toggles, threads, terminals, labels, wiring, mounting hardware, and switch bodies from impact or bending.
